Jack Brusca
Jack Brusca (1939-1993) Jack Brusca an American artist, had his first one-man show at Galeria Bonino in New York in 1969. His ability to interpret ordinary things such as letters, numbers, and flowers, using spacial dimension and color blend give his work a theatrical-type light. He creates three-dimensional forms through a mixture of surrealism, pop, and hard-edged neo-realism. Bruscas works have been displayed throughout the United States and South America: Expo ’67 Montreal Indianapolis Museum of Art Larry Aldrich Museum – Ridgefield, CT He also designed sets and costumes for ballet. Most notably for Louis Falco’s ballet “Escarpot,” by Alvin Ailey Dance Theater in 1991.
